Output 50e639af7140bf465618194d479059012ecb058b15abe2b995d534b5ec5d5e90:4

value
98658
script pubkey
OP_0 OP_PUSHBYTES_20 d8a755aeaf8a3ea38f809f5a6ec6b17b17c64c8c
address
bc1qmzn4tt403gl28ruqnadxa3430vtuvnyvsk40n6
transaction
50e639af7140bf465618194d479059012ecb058b15abe2b995d534b5ec5d5e90
spent
true